Understanding the Fundamentals of Basement Transformation
The transformation of your basement should begin with a thorough understanding of its current state. Evaluating its size, layout, and existing utilities like plumbing and electrical systems is crucial. Each basement has its nuances influenced by age, previous renovations, and even natural elements like humidity levels. The key is to assess and rectify any water drainage issues first; a dry, secure basement is paramount for function and comfort.
Good insulation potentially reduces heating costs, making the space comfortable year-round. Explore options like energy-efficient windows and ensure proper ventilation systems are integrated to maintain air quality. These foundational decisions not only enhance comfort but also contribute significantly to the unit's energy efficiency, saving homeowners money over time.
Creative Design Ideas for Maximizing Basement Space
Once the groundwork is set, it's time to unleash creativity. Opening up the floor plan can create designated areas for different activities, making the space feel larger than it is. Multifunctional furniture like sofa beds or convertible tables is a game-changer; they transform your basements into adaptable environments capable of hosting guests or serving as family retreats.
Utilizing built-in storage solutions further elevates space efficiency. Think wall units or shelves that integrate seamlessly into your basement's architecture, providing storage while maintaining aesthetic appeal— a critical factor for many Brooklyn homeowners. Color choices also play a supportive role; light hues not only brighten spaces but reflect light, creating an airy feel that counters any claustrophobic tendencies.
The Importance of Lighting in Basement Redesign
Lighting can significantly influence the ambiance of any space, yet basements often fall short due to their lack of natural light. Solutions include layering fixtures; a mix of recessed lighting, floor lamps, and wall sconces can create an inviting atmosphere. Install LED lights to enhance energy efficiency while also appealing to aesthetics. Natural light can be simulated through the use of bright decor or mirrors, which can amplify existing light sources.

Finally, area-specific regulations must also be considered. Understanding the legal framework regarding basement renovations in Brooklyn—from zoning laws to safety standards—ensures that your project runs smoothly and concludes with official approval. Always prioritize hiring licensed contractors who are well-versed in local codes to safeguard your investment.
